GBE0_CTREF A14
Reference voltage for Carrier Board Ethernet channel 1
and 2 magnetics center tap. The reference voltage is
determined by the requirements of the Module PHY and
may be as low as 0V and as high as 3.3V. The reference
voltage output shall be current limited on the Module. In
the case in which the reference is shorted to ground, the
current shall be 250 mA or less.
